University-wide Teaching Excellence Award

Prize: Prize (including medals and awards)

Granting OrganisationsUniversity Of Strathclyde, United Kingdom

Awarded at event

Event titleUniversity of Strathclyde Teaching Excellence Awards 2023
LocationStudent's Union University of StrathclydeShow on map
Period18 May 2023